About This Role
We’re looking for a Technical Product Manager with a strong analytical mindset and a proven ability to lead platform-focused initiatives. You’ll join one of our most strategic accounts: a fast-scaling wellness company with a national footprint in the US.
This is not a feature factory role. You’ll be driving cross-functional outcomes, owning platform reliability and scalability, and partnering closely with engineering, SEO, and CRO teams to deliver meaningful impact.
You’ll operate within a newly structured product org where “stability & enablement” is a core business unit — and platform work is treated as first-class priority. This role reports directly to internal product leadership and collaborates with senior stakeholders across engineering, data, SEO, and design.
What You’ll Do:
Own the platform roadmap: manage initiatives related to site architecture, CMS performance, scalability, QA and SEO foundations — ensuring readiness for 5x growth in clinics and locations.
Be technical and decisive: work closely with engineers to debug, unblock, and scope technical solutions. You’ll often be the bridge between messy reality and scalable execution.
Drive clarity and impact: translate business outcomes into clear product specs, track results, and relentlessly prioritize high-leverage opportunities.
Lead discovery & validation: partner with PMs and stakeholders to validate and prioritize internal and client-facing requests using a structured intake and scoring system.
Support SEO enablement: while you won’t own SEO strategy, you’ll ensure the technical platform supports the SEO team’s roadmap — including performance, schema, and scalable content rollout.
Own documentation & communication: write clear PRDs, surface tradeoffs, and ensure shared understanding across engineering, QA, and stakeholders.
Manage cross-team dependencies: coordinate work between engineering, QA, data, and operations — ensuring blockers are addressed and initiatives stay aligned to roadmap outcomes.
Requirements:
Minimum 3+ years as a Product Manager, ideally with a technical or platform focus.
Background in engineering or strong technical fluency (e.g., able to discuss code, debug issues, or evaluate feasibility).
Experience managing CMS-based systems (e.g., Webflow or headless CMS) at scale.
Demonstrated ability to work across disciplines — engineering, SEO, design — and drive cross-functional alignment.
Highly analytical — able to define success metrics, pull data, and present insights to drive prioritization and decision-making.
Hands-on experience with modern product development practices: agile, Kanban, discovery frameworks, backlog grooming, etc.
Strong written communication skills. Clear PRDs and structured documentation are table stakes.
